'Every Point Is Crucial' - Adarabioyo Celebrates Second Clean Sheet In Fulham Colours
Published: December 17, 2020
Nigerian center back Tosin Adarabioyo has taken to social media to celebrate Fulham getting a point from their Premier League match against Brighton & Hove at Craven Cottage on Wednesday night.
The Manchester City old boy was named in the starting lineup alongside two other players of Nigerian descent in Ademola Lookman and Ola Aina and the trio put in a full shift.
In a cagey affair, it ended goalless but Scott Parker's team tested the goalkeeper through efforts from Ivan Cavaleiro, Ruben Loftus-Cheek and Lookman, while the visitors had a goal chalked off for offside three minutes into the second half.
In his first season playing Premier League football, Adarabioyo has taken to life at Fulham like a duck to water and the clash against the Seagulls was his ninth consecutive start in the division, all of which he has gone the distance while picking up only one booking - just for time wasting.
Writing on Instagram, Adarabioyo said : "Every point is crucial to our fight, but being more clinical is a must! Happy to get a clean sheet and today the hard work continues. @FulhamFC 💪🏾⚽️".
Fulham's other clean sheet this term came against West Brom on match day seven, with Adarabioyo in the thick of the action.
Fulham, who head to Newcastle United in their next fixture, are seventeenth in the provisional standings, having played two games more than Burnley in 18th place.
